ANNOTATION VIEWING - ADVANCED - WITH POI'S AND NOTES


Annotations can also include points of interest (POI's) and notes. A point of interest is an area in the image with which many labels and notes can be associated. Unlike the Comments in the prior example which are simply text about a label, notes are not directly related to any label. Instead, one or more notes is about a point of interest which can also include one or more labels.

This example presents the most detailed annotation viewing display - suitable for organizations tracking details about an image in a more complex way. This mult-level data relationship is appropriate to more advanced data management requirements.
